YouTuber held for attacking cop and vandalising police station in Thiruvananthapuram

According to police, the accused had escaped from the police vehicle while being brought back to the station

T’puram: A 22-year-old YouTuber was arrested after allegedly attacking an inspector with an iron chair, vandalizing the Aryanad police station in Thiruvananthapuram and destroying official records late on Saturday night.Police identified the accused as Yadhu Krishnan, a native of Kulappada in Aryanad.According to police, Yadhu reached the police station carrying a liquor bottle and allegedly misbehaved with officers on duty before smashing the bottle inside the station. On receiving information, the inspector rushed to the station. By then, the accused had fled to a nearby hospital.When the officer reached the hospital, Yadhu allegedly lifted an iron chair and struck him on the head.

The officer sustained a deep head injury and was admitted to Kattakada taluk hospital, where he received six stitches. He is currently under observation and recovering.Police said the accused also tore up complaint petitions kept on a table inside the station and damaged the wireless antenna. He was later overpowered and taken into custody.Investigators said Yadhu had earlier been taken for medical examination but escaped from the police vehicle while being brought back to the station.

Police are yet to ascertain how he obtained the liquor bottle after escaping. Officials said the sequence of events would become clearer once the FIR is completed.Police sources said the accused had allegedly created similar disturbances at several places in the past. In one such incident, he allegedly assaulted the owner of a hotel at Charummoodu, but the case was later withdrawn after his family intervened.Police are also examining videos posted on an Instagram account allegedly operated by the accused, in which he is purportedly seen threatening police personnel. Police said his social media activity will form part of the investigation.Family members have reportedly informed police that Yadhu has been undergoing treatment for mental health issues. Police, however, said the investigation is continuing and the motive behind the incident is yet to be established.
